Appeal by Jessica A. from an order of the Family Court, Suffolk County, dated March 30, 2006. By order to show cause dated May 25, 2006, the parties or their attorneys were directed to show cause why an order should or should not be made and entered dismissing the appeal in the above-entitled proceeding for failure to comply with a scheduling order dated April 21, 2006, issued pursuant to 22 NYCRR 670.4(a)(2).
Now on the court's own motion, and no papers having been filed in opposition or relation thereto, it is
ORDERED that the appeal is dismissed, without costs or disbursements, for failure to comply with a scheduling order dated April 21, 2006, issued pursuant to 22 NYCRR 670.4(a)(2).
